Improvements:
Just from this patch we have falconry improvements, aerial fishing improvements, deadfall trap improvements (2 traps at a time with half the setup time and it has a high chance to save your log), 2 traps at lvl 1 rather than lvl 20, butterfly hunting hunter rumors improved (pity rate and drop rate massively improved).
Meat and fur pouches - significantly reduce inv management during hunting training.
Huntsman's kit - frees up space while training. Really helpful for rumors.Training methods:
Hunter rumors - rewards and decent xp/hr. I leveled my Iron with rumors up to 90 fairly quickly playing <1hr a day. Just set up a good block list and by lvl 72 you should only be getting kebbits, moths (buffed in this very patch), chins, red salamanders, and goats.
Goats - With tele grab you can get very good rates.
Crab hunter - one of the easiest methods that has really good xp rates. You can start as low as lvl 1 sailing and 21 hunter. At 48 hunter and 45 sailing you can get 70 - 95k xp/hr. Very low intensity, easy to do on your phone while watching tv.Plenty of improvements over the years, this is not a complete list (just stuff I remember off the top of my head).

u/Haunting_Carrot9761 16h ago
What do you define as 'balanced' click intensity? Because depending on your definition, I'd say Net Traps. Crabbing becomes a bit of a rhythm game after a while.
Less intense? Box Trapping. If you don't worry about speed, your player will automatically rebuild the trap for you.
Less intense? Butterfly Netting. From 75+ you can catch Moonlight Butterflies which have the added bonus of being useful for training combat skills / slayer / questing.
